Description

The Baumer O500.GR-NV1T.72O 11123121 is a background suppression sensor with a sensing distance ranging from 60 to 550 mm and a sensing range from 30 to 600 mm. It features a pulsed red LED light source with a wavelength of 630 nm and a fast response time of less than 1 ms. The sensor is equipped with green and yellow LED indicators for power and output status, respectively, and uses qTeach for easy sensing distance adjustment. It offers protection against short circuits and reverse polarity, supports both light and dark operating modes, and has NPN complementary output circuits capable of handling up to 100 mA output current. The sensor's robust design includes a plastic housing made of ASA and PMMA, with a PMMA front optics, and it connects via an M12 4-pin connector. It is IP67 rated for dust and water resistance and operates within a temperature range of -25 to +60 °C. The compact dimensions are 18 mm in width, 45 mm in height, and 32 mm in depth, making it suitable for a variety of industrial applications.
